Firstly, picture quality remains a top priority. Consumers often seek televisions that offer the latest technologies such as OLED and QLED displays, which provide better contrast ratios and more vibrant colors. The rise of 4K and 8K resolutions has also set new standards for quality, pushing manufacturers to innovate continuously. Brands that successfully incorporate these technologies into their products often see strong sales, highlighting that consumer buying decisions are heavily influenced by the visual performance of TVs.
Secondly, smart features are becoming increasingly important. With the rise of streaming services like Netflix, Hulu, and Disney+, consumers expect their televisions to seamlessly integrate with these platforms. As a result, manufacturers are investing in smart technology, enhancing connectivity, and improving user interfaces. TVs that come equipped with built-in streaming capabilities, voice control, and compatibility with smart home devices tend to attract more buyers, reflecting a shift in what consumers prioritize.
Moreover, sustainability is emerging as a key factor in the decision-making process. Many consumers are becoming more environmentally conscious, seeking out brands that emphasize eco-friendly production processes and materials. Manufacturers that take active steps toward sustainability—such as using recycled materials in their products and packaging—are likely to resonate more with this demographic.
Finally, pricing strategies also play a pivotal role. With a wide array of TVs available across varying price points, consumers are looking for products that offer the best value for their money. This has led to the emergence of budget-friendly brands that leverage advanced technologies to compete with established players. As a result, manufacturers must carefully consider pricing models and how they align with the quality and features offered.
